About this book

The Macrosiphini are the predominant group of aphids on herbaceous plants in Britain, and the world. There are 305 British species and subspecies, comprising 49% of the Aphididae on the British list. They include many important pest species, some of which are highly polyphagous. This Handbook provides a checklist and a list of native host plants, along with keys to tribes, genera and species. Biological information is provided about each species, and morphological features of almost all the species can be examined on the accompanying CD.
